About agriculture in Musiri
Musiri is a scenic town situated on the northern banks of the Kaveri River in the Tiruchirappalli district of Tamil Nadu. The surrounding landscape is dominated by the lush, green plains of the river basin, featuring a network of irrigation canals that support the local rural economy. The terrain is largely flat and fertile, characterized by expansive fields that stretch toward the horizon, punctuated by palm groves and traditional village settlements.
The region's agriculture is heavily reliant on the perennial waters of the Kaveri, making it a hub for water-intensive crops. Paddy is the primary staple grown in the area, alongside extensive plantations of bananas and sugarcane. Coconut trees and betel vine cultivation also play a significant role in the local farming output. Livestock farming, particularly dairy cattle, complements crop production, providing an additional source of income for small-scale farmers and larger agricultural estates alike.
